Top of My Mind: The Vacation Mile
Lessons from the Atlanta BeltLine
During our Spring Break trip to Atlanta, I was struck by how much walking is required to really see a city. Between navigating the Georgia Aquarium and walking sections of the Atlanta Beltline, we easily clocked several miles a day.
It’s a reminder that we often ask the most of our feet when we are supposed to be "relaxing" on vacation. Many of the injuries I see in springtime aren't from the gym but from people walking five miles in flip-flops at a theme park or aquarium instead.
Your Shoes Are Your Travel Gear
As you plan your spring and summer getaways, remember: your shoes are your travel gear. Don't let a blister or an arch strain become the main memory of your trip!

Ten Toes Down: Vacation Footwear Tips
In our recent "Ten Toes Down" series, we shared home remedies and proper footwear for travel. If you are heading out on a trip soon:
The Break-In Rule: Never wear brand-new shoes on the first day of vacation. Give them at least two weeks of "break-in" time at home.
Supportive Sandals: If you’re hitting the beach, look for sandals with built-in arch support rather than flat, rubber flip-flops.
The Post-Walk Rinse: Just like we discussed in our blog post about "Yellow Dust" season, if you've been walking through parks or nature trails, rinse your feet to remove allergens and debris.
